Go Back   EQEmulator Home > EQEmulator Forums > Support > Support::General Support

Support::General Support Post all topics here having to do with errors while trying to connect to an EQEMu server but not about the setup/running of the Server itself.

Reply
 
Thread Tools Display Modes
  #1  
Old 03-13-2005, 03:56 PM
barnes09
Fire Beetle
 
Join Date: Mar 2005
Posts: 7
Default Problem with zones, spells, and saving char

Just got server working last week, but I'm still have some problems.

First off I can't zone. By Cant zone I mean that when I try to zone from any zone, the load screen for the new zone comes up, but then Im taken back into the zone I just left at safe point. I relize the zone points are messed up and you have to set them, but I havent heard for anyone else here not being able to zone anywhere. When I use the #zone command I go to the loading screen and end back in the same place at safe spot. When I do a #movechar (Charname Zone) on myself and camp and log back in my Char is moved to zone. So any ideas for anybody on this issue?

Next issue spells, I have my both of my spells .txt files in my EQemu folder and I don't get the if NOT exist spells_us.txt goto NOSPELL message from the boot5zones.bat file, but when I try to cast or memorize a spell it says no such Id exist.

Last issue when I get exp and weapon or items, and then camp. My char loses his Level and exp, but not his items. My char is a GM, not sure if that has anything to do with it. If you know any solutions to any of these problems please let me know, Im trying to get this full operations before our deployment to the desert this summer. Thanks again to all of you the Rocking EQEMU community
Reply With Quote
  #2  
Old 03-13-2005, 04:08 PM
fanman55
Sarnak
 
Join Date: Mar 2005
Location: CA
Posts: 44
Unhappy Exactly the same problems and more

I have exactly the same problems as you, but on top of that no NPCs spawn either. I'm such a noob at this. I don't know how to source, so I can't fix any of it, or modify my DB.
Reply With Quote
  #3  
Old 03-14-2005, 10:25 AM
Magick
Sarnak
 
Join Date: Feb 2003
Posts: 73
Default

Ok.. I'm a little rusty so feel free to correct me. And also I can only potentially help on the first issue (Zoning).

It would help if you pasted copies of what your zone.exe(s) say when you try to zone. The reason being is it sounds like one of two things:

1. No zone points are in the database for that area --OR--
2. Your zones are autobooting and that's why you aren't zoning. (Typically you'd get a "this zone is unavailable" and then it sends you back to the safepoint of where you were.)


Ways to check, again off the top of my head:

1. Open your db and look at the zone_points table and scan the zone field in that table for the zone your character is in. Does it list zone points? Where is the target_zone for each? (just looked in my stock/default db and you apparently can't zone from EC to WC so there is quite a bit missing).

If everything looks ok there, I'd test out zone.exe by force booting the zone you're in and the adjacent zone and attempting to zone. The messages in the command window (if it doesn't work) should give you a hint as to what the problem might be.

To force load change your boot5zones.bat to something like:

Quote:
REM: ****Read this first!!!****

REM: This file requires your real IP in the place of "EXTERNAL_IP_HERE" when you are connecting
REM: To the EQEmu Loginserver.

REM: When you are using minilogin, Replace all IP Addresses to say 127.0.0.1

REM: If you still get errors try using localhost instead of 127.0.0.1

REM:--------------Start-----------------------
@echo off

if NOT exist spells_us.txt goto NOSPELL

start zone ecommons 127.0.0.1 8780 127.0.0.1
start zone commons 127.0.0.1 8781 127.0.0.1
exit
cls

:NOSPELL
echo You did not copy the spells_en.txt from your everquest directory to this one. Please do so or zones will crash on startup.
PAUSE

REM:---------------END------------------------
..and save it as zonetest.bat

Move your char to one of those zone via the database, start the server, log in, and try to zone. Both zones ARE up and running so if you have a problem then it might help narrow down a fix. NOTE: I would not use those two examples since my db did not have a zone point there. Just change the zone shortname to whatever zones you want to boot.
Reply With Quote
  #4  
Old 03-14-2005, 10:28 AM
Magick
Sarnak
 
Join Date: Feb 2003
Posts: 73
Default

FANMAN55...

If you don't know how to source I'm afraid you'll never have spawns. Spawns are manually added (there's some very nice folks who's compiled populated databases) but it may help for you to visit the search section here and read up on sourcing or dig up some info on MySQL commands.

The whole emulator is database driven so if you can't use a database you really have no reason to try an operate a server. It'd be like riding a uni-cycle with one leg.
Reply With Quote
  #5  
Old 03-20-2005, 04:03 PM
barnes09
Fire Beetle
 
Join Date: Mar 2005
Posts: 7
Default Still 100% stuck with zone problem trying to finsh before depolyment to desert

Ok after playing around for a few days I noticed that when I either use a #zone command or just zone from Halas to everfrost A new zone file in my boot5zones groups comes up and loads the world I zoned to, but after it goes to the loading screen it takes me back to the safe spot in halas. It sounds like it is autoloading when I zone, like you suggested Magick, how do you fix this? Attached are my zone files, first one from Halas, the zone I was in and trying to leave, and the other is from Kurns tower were I was trying to zone to. I used the #zone command and it took me to the load screen and dumped me back into safe spot in halas. Please let me know if you can tell why I cant zone.

Halas zone.exe file in Boot5zones.bat:
[Status] CURRENT_ZONE_VERSION: EQEMu 0.6.0-DR2
[Status] Loading Variables
[Status] Loading zone names
[Status] Loading items
[Status] EMuShareMem loaded
[Status] Loading npcs
[Status] Loading npc faction lists
[Status] Loading loot tables
[Status] Loading doors
[Status] Loading guilds
[Status] Loading factions
[Status] Loading AA effects
[Status] Loading swarm spells
[Status] Loading tributes
[Status] Loading corpse timers
[Status] Loading what ever is left
[Status] Loading commands
[Status] 172 commands loaded
[Status] Entering sleep mode
Connected to worldserver: localhost:9000
Map header: 26977 faces, 207 nodes, 36231 facelists
Loaded map: 80931 vertices, 26977 faces
Map BB: (-562.78 -> 492.81, -805.69 -> 708.72, -131.94 -> 602.94)
Map ./Maps/halas.map loaded.
[Status] Weather should change in 3368 seconds
Init: Loading zone lists, zone state or spawn list, player corpses, traps
, timezone data - Done. ZoneID = 29; Time Offset = 0
Successfully loaded Zone Config.
[Status] Loading Objects from DB...
[Status] Loading Ground Spawns from DB...
[Status] Loading doors for halas ...
[Status] Done loading doors for halas ...
[Status] Loading AA information...
[Error] Failed to load AAs!
[Status] Loading Merchant Lists...
[Status] Loading Temporary Merchant Lists...
[Status] Zone Bootup: halas (29)
Received Message SyncWorldTime
Time Broadcast Packet: EQTime [11:38 am]
[Status] 188672 New client from ip:127.0.0.1 port:3652
Read group ID for 'Nobrilee': 0
[Error] HandlePacket() Opcode error: Unexpected packet during CLIENT_CONNECTING:
opcode: 0x02f5, size: 4
Unexpected packet during CLIENT_CONNECTING: OpCode: 0x02f5, size: 4
0: 48 1F 73 00 | H.s.
[Error] HandlePacket() Opcode error: Unexpected packet during CLIENT_CONNECTING:
opcode: 0x0355, size: 4
Unexpected packet during CLIENT_CONNECTING: OpCode: 0x0355, size: 4
0: 48 1F 73 00 | H.s.
Catching Mob Crash...
Zoning to safe coords: kurn (97)
[Status] Zoning 'Nobrilee' to: kurn (97) x=77.720001, y=-277.640015, z=3.750000
Dropping client: Process=false, ip=127.0.0.1, port=3652
[Status] 229172 New client from ip:127.0.0.1 port:3656
Read group ID for 'Nobrilee': 0
Catching Mob Crash...
Zoning to safe coords: kurn (97)
[Status] Zoning 'Nobrilee' to: kurn (97) x=77.720001, y=-277.640015, z=3.750000
Dropping client: Process=false, ip=127.0.0.1, port=3656
[Status] 277985 New client from ip:127.0.0.1 port:3660
Read group ID for 'Nobrilee': 0
Catching Mob Crash...
Nobrilee has gotten on the boat The_Gwenavyne00
Nobrilee has gotten on the boat The_Gwenavyne00
Nobrilee has gotten on the boat The_Gwenavyne00
Zoning to safe coords: kurn (97)
[Status] Zoning 'Nobrilee' to: kurn (97) x=77.720001, y=-277.640015, z=3.750000
Dropping client: Process=false, ip=127.0.0.1, port=3660
[Status] 492391 New client from ip:127.0.0.1 port:3666
Read group ID for 'Nobrilee': 0
Catching Mob Crash...
Nobrilee has gotten on the boat The_Gwenavyne00
[Status] Zoning 'Nobrilee' to: everfrost (30) x=380.000000, y=3684.000000, z=5.0
00000
Dropping client: Process=false, ip=127.0.0.1, port=3666
[Status] 667297 New client from ip:127.0.0.1 port:3670
Read group ID for 'Nobrilee': 0
Catching Mob Crash...
Zoning to safe coords: kurn (97)
[Status] Zoning 'Nobrilee' to: kurn (97) x=77.720001, y=-277.640015, z=3.750000
Dropping client: Process=false, ip=127.0.0.1, port=3670
[Status] 725766 New client from ip:127.0.0.1 port:3674
Read group ID for 'Nobrilee': 0
Catching Mob Crash...
Dropping client: Process=false, ip=127.0.0.1, port=3674


Kurn's Tower zone.exe file in Boot5zones.bat:

[Status] CURRENT_ZONE_VERSION: EQEMu 0.6.0-DR2
[Status] Loading Variables
[Status] Loading zone names
[Status] Loading items
[Status] EMuShareMem loaded
[Status] Loading npcs
[Status] Loading npc faction lists
[Status] Loading loot tables
[Status] Loading doors
[Status] Loading guilds
[Status] Loading factions
[Status] Loading AA effects
[Status] Loading swarm spells
[Status] Loading tributes
[Status] Loading corpse timers
[Status] Loading what ever is left
[Status] Loading commands
[Status] 172 commands loaded
[Status] Entering sleep mode
Connected to worldserver: localhost:9000
Map header: 42231 faces, 77 nodes, 52223 facelists
Loaded map: 126693 vertices, 42231 faces
Map BB: (-398.84 -> 342.88, -321.88 -> 307.88, -185.94 -> 164.94)
Map ./Maps/kurn.map loaded.
[Status] Weather should change in 6868 seconds
Init: Loading zone lists, zone state or spawn list, player corpses, traps
, timezone data - Done. ZoneID = 97; Time Offset = 0
Successfully loaded Zone Config.
[Status] Loading Objects from DB...
[Status] Loading Ground Spawns from DB...
[Status] Loading doors for kurn ...
[Status] Done loading doors for kurn ...
[Status] Loading AA information...
[Error] Failed to load AAs!
[Status] Loading Merchant Lists...
[Status] Loading Temporary Merchant Lists...
[Status] Zone Bootup: kurn (97)
Received Message SyncWorldTime
Time Broadcast Packet: EQTime [02:38 pm]
Reply With Quote
  #6  
Old 03-20-2005, 06:34 PM
Belfedia
Demi-God
 
Join Date: Jan 2005
Posts: 1,109
Default

Are you using Peq_velious_database beta1 ? or other DB ?
and are you using 6.0 DR2 from that source : http://sourceforge.net/project/showf...ease_id=279918 ?
__________________
__________________________________________________ _____________________________________
I speak english like a spanish cow..., I speak spanish like a english pudding...
But I try to speak good french !!! (Non au langage SMS sur forum)
http://eqfroggy.new.fr : Froggy French Server Website.

Last edited by Belfedia; 03-21-2005 at 02:36 AM..
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

   

All times are GMT -4. The time now is 11:34 AM.


 

Everquest is a registered trademark of Daybreak Game Company LLC.
EQEmulator is not associated or affiliated in any way with Daybreak Game Company LLC.
Except where otherwise noted, this site is licensed under a Creative Commons License.
       
Powered by vBulletin®,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Template by Bluepearl Design and vBulletin Templates - Ver3.3